Salem or – avoid unprotected direct or close physical contact with sick/dead animals and wearing suitable personal protective equipment are two important options for how workers can restrict their contractual risk.

This goes from a recently published hazard alarm by Oregon Osha for bird flu, a viral infection that has led to more than 60 cases of humans, according to the centers for the control and prevention of diseases and impaired cattle and other animals.

According to a report by the US Agriculture Ministry, an outbreak of bird flu affected almost 20 million birds in 15 states and the District of Columbia on January 31.

The people with an increased risk that the disease includes the employees of the slaughterhouse, poultry and cattle farmers and workers, public and animal health owners as well as veterinarians and veterinarians.
